Muhammad Rameez VS Province of Punjab art. 199---Constitutional petition---Forestation---Ecological sustainability---Environmental protection---Petitioner was aggrieved of cutting of trees in the area of Takht Pari forest---Held: Immediate apprehension raised by petitioner regarding illegal cutting of trees was duly addressed by concerned authorities and necessary steps were taken for protection and restoration of the Forest---High Court declined to adjudicate any further on disputed facts---High Court directed Forest Department of Government of Punjab and all other authorities to continue to ensure that no illegal cutting, burning or damage would be caused to trees and forest land of Takht Pari Forest---High Court further directed forest authorities to maintain and strengthen existing protective measures, including fencing, patrolling, monitoring of forest area and ensuring uninterrupted water supply for newly planted trees / saplings---High Court also directed the authorities that plantation and afforestation activities initiated under Chief Minister's initiative "Plant for Pakistan" should be continued in accordance with the approved PC-1 and relevant policy and all possible efforts should be made to restore the degraded forest land---High Court further directed the concerned authorities to also ensure that forest land would be protected from encroachments and any unlawful encroachment, if found would be dealt with strictly in accordance with law--- High Court also directed district administration and other concerned departments to extend full cooperation to Forest Department in order to safeguard Takht Pari forest and preserve its ecological value--- Constitutional petition was disposed of accordingly.
